Abstract

The given article aims to study and analyze lingua-philosophical essence of terms, particularly of religious and scientific fields throughout the last two centuries. The relevance and novelty of the study is determined by the need to identify the semantic features of the philosophical term of the period under study, which will create a scientific basis for the linguistic description of the philosophical terminological system of the Russian philosophical text. This article for the first time formulates a theoretically substantiated definition of the author’s philosophical term and proposes a classification of structural-semantic types of author’s terms of Russian and European philosophies of the late 19th and early 20th centuries.
